自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(9)
  • 收藏
  • 关注

原创 3-Shell分支语句

Shell 分支语句 单分支if 语法: if 条件测试; then ​ 命令序列 fi 注:条件测试可以是判断语句也可以是任何有返回值的命令(执行成功—返回0—假) 实例: 输入用户名和密码新建用户 #!/bin/bash read -p "请输入用户名:" user read -p "请输入密码:" pass if [[ ! -z "$user" && ! -z "$pass" ]]; then useradd "$user" echo "$pass" | pas

2020-09-26 12:20:55 308

原创 java集合:Collection和Map

集合Collection概述 集合与数组区别 数组长度固定,集合长度可变 数组存放基本类型数据,集合存放对象的引用 集合关系 Collection List:ArrayList、LinkedList Set:HashSet、LinkedHashSet、TreeSet Map HashMap TreeMap 集合接口方法 方法 功能 add() 添加元素到集合 remove() 移出元素 isEmpty() 判断当前集合时候为空 iterator()

2020-09-07 22:18:56 121

原创 java数组

一维数组创建 创建 int[] arr; //声明数组引用 arr = new int[5]; //分配空间(指定长度) int[] arr2 = new int[6]; //声明与分配同时 初始化 //方式一 int arr1[] = new int[]{1,2,3}; //方式二 int arr2[] = {1,2,3}; 输出 int day[] = new int[]{1,2,3,4,5,6,7}; for(int i = 0; i < 7; i ++){

2020-09-07 10:44:48 156

原创 java字符串

字符串的声明 双引号赋值 String x = "a"; String y = "a"; System.out.println(x==y); //true System.out.println(x.equals(y)); //true 同一个String字面值无论被创建多少次,始终只有一个内存地址被分配; “==”:引用指向同一地址 “equal”:内存中内容相同 构造器创建 String a = new String("abcd"); String b = new String("abc

2020-09-06 23:21:23 120

原创 java输入Scanner

Scanner类用于获取用户输入 Scanner scan = new Scanner(System.in) 用法 读取之前用hasNext、hasNextLine判断是否有输入的数据 输入字符串 next读入方法 import java.util.Scanner; class ScannerDemo { public static void main(String[] args) { Scanner scan = new Scanner(System.in);

2020-09-06 17:28:45 185

原创 1-python基础

python基础 变量 x = 1 python中变量没有默认值,使用前需要先赋值 输出 print(x) #默认换行 print(x, end = '' ) #不换行输出 print(the length of (%s) is %d" %('runoob',len('runoob'))) 格式化输出 输入 y = input("输入y值:") 注释 单行:# 多行:'''或者""" #这是单行注释 """ 这是 多行 注释 """ 函数 内建函数:print()

2020-09-06 11:44:46 142

原创 案例1-Linux系统性能监控脚本

系统性能监控脚本 #!/bin/bash #获取系统性能参数,根据预设阈值决定是否给管理员发送邮件 local_time=$(date +"%Y%m%d %H:%M:%S") local_ip=$(ifconfig eth0 | grep netmask | tr -s " " | cut -d" " -f3) #整理分割 free_mem=$(cat /proc/meminfo | grep Avai | tr -s "" | cut -d" " -f2) free_disk=$(df | grep "

2020-09-03 17:54:50 345

原创 2-Shell判断语句基础知识

Shell判断基础 进行判断的语法 [[表达式]] [表达式] test 表达式 使用规范: 表达式两边有空格 表达式内部运算符两边有空格 [[]]、[]、test区别: [[]]:能使用>和<进行排序操作,而且支持使用&&和||,可以使用正则表达式 []或者test:表达式中不能使用&&、|| [[]]功能更强大 执行多条语句 分号; 按顺序执行,都会执行,整个命令的退出码以最后一条命令为准 与&&

2020-09-02 16:53:32 115

原创 1-Shell脚本入门基础知识

Shell脚本书写格式 #!/bin/bash <<COMMENT Author:hjh Data:2020-09-01 Version:1.0 Description:This is my first script COMMENT #屏幕将显示echo命令后的字符串 #echo命令后给什么字串屏幕将回显什么字符串 echo "Hello Shee Script" 第一行指定编译器:#!/bin/bash、#!/bin/sh、#/usr/bin/env python等 多行注解<&

2020-09-02 10:49:25 220

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除